Purpose:

To provide a service to Administrative Buildings in respect of security, maintenance and cleaning to ensure premises conform to standards required under the Health and Safety at Work Act and provide customer service to staff and visitors.

 

Duties: 

  • Unlock and deactivate the security alarms of the premises in accordance with agreed procedures.
  • Check satisfactory operation of heating systems, monitor and check building temperatures where applicable.
  • Check all internal/external fabrics and finishes throughout the premises.
  • Report any Security issues, Health and Safety hazards, leaks or repairs which are beyond your skills to the FM team.
  • Sweep and clean the entrances to the buildings, jet wash when required.
  • Assist with the day to day running, cleaning and preventive maintenance.
  • Test fire alarm systems and maintain weekly records of testing.
  • Assist with moving office furniture and equipment within the buildings.
  • Clean entrance areas and litter pick the perimeter of the premises, car parks, and service yards.
  • Before finishing the morning shift check toilet/cloakroom areas are stocked and replenished with toilet rolls, hand soap, hand towels, and detergent.
  • Receive and deliver parcels and distribute to the relevant personnel.
  • Provide helpful assistance and deal with inquiries and complaints from staff or visitors in an efficient, professional, and effective manner.
  • Assist contactors attending the building making sure all documents are signed i.e., asbestos register, contractor sign in sheet.
  • Remove waste to ensure areas are kept clean and tidy, adhering to the Councils recycling programme.
  • Prepare the Council Chamber and any meeting rooms in readiness for meetings.
  • Afternoon check toilet/cloakroom areas are stocked and replenished with toilet rolls, hand soap, hand towels, and detergent.
  • Final check to the building making sure all doors and windows are locked.
  • Lock and alarm the building.
